<p>Provided is development of a roof structure which has high lining performance and no concern of a roof leak, and which is capable of maintaining a certain level of installation strength even if one slate roof tile is damaged. A solar cell module (10) is installed on a basic roof structure (3) shingled with slate roof tiles (roof member) (2) via an eaves mounting bracket (eaves fixture) (5) and a middle mounting bracket (fixture) (6). The middle mounting bracket (6) is attached to the end section of a "specific roof member," and a lower plate member (72) is disposed between the "specific roof member" and a "lower side roof member." Screws or the like are inserted into a hole (100) of the lower plate member (72) and affixed, and the "specific roof member" is mounted on the "lower side roof member" into which the screws are inserted, thus preventing rainwater from entering a mounting hole (12). An upper plate member (73) overlaps the "specific roof member," and clamping elements (117) (118, 119) are inserted into the mounting hole (12). The "upper side roof member" is mounted on the "specific roof member," thus also preventing rainwater from entering the mounting hole (12).</p> |
